Plant Details:
Plant Type: Perennial
Plant Family: Asteraceae
Plant Description: Golden yellow sunflower-like blooms appear in mid to late-summer on compact mounds of dark green foliage. This variety produces numerous small flowers.
Maintenance:
Maintenance Type: Perennial - Herbaceous
Plant Care: Perennial - Herbaceous (soft-stemmed plants that die back in winter and regrow in spring): Remove spent blooms to promote rebloom later. Some plants tend to flop over after the first bloom and attempt to regrow from the base; in these cases, the old stems can be cut away in summer. As plants become dormant in the fall, remove dead leaves and stems.
